Serbia's public debt in 2013 at 61.2 percent of GDP

Serbia's public debt at the end of 2013 totaled EUR 20.09 billion, which is 61.2 percent of gross domestic product (GDP), the Public Debt Administration announced in a release.

At the end of 2012 Serbia's public debt amounted to EUR 17.67 billion, meaning that it grew by about EUR 2.42 billion in 2013 and by about EUR 590 million in December alone.

Serbia's direct liabilities at the end of December 2013 totaled about EUR 17.28 billion with the internal debt amounting to about EUR 7.03 billion and the foreign debt being at EUR 10.25 billion.

Total indirect liabilities at the end of the last year were at EUR 2.81 billion, it was announced on the website of the Public Debt Administration.
